πŸ”¬ Genotyping Sporothrix during epidemics: Which method works best?

Our study evaluates DNA sequencing, RAPD, AFLP, and SSR to track the spread of Sporothrix in outbreaks. While DNA sequencing and RAPD are useful for species identification, AFLP and SSR provide the highest resolution for fine-scale population studies. These findings guide molecular surveillance efforts in Sporothrix epidemiology.

πŸ“Œ Key insights:
βœ… AFLP & SSR: Best for detecting genetic diversity and subgroups
βœ… DNA sequencing & RAPD: Limited intraspecific resolution

Emerging Cases of Cat-Transmitted Sporotrichosis Driven by Sporothrix brasiliensis in Northeast Brazil - Mycopathologia Cat-transmitted sporotrichosis is caused by the emerging fungal pathogen Sporothrix brasiliensis and constitutes a significant public health issue that affects people living in resource-poor urban cen...

Emerging #Sporothrix brasiliensis is fueling a cat-transmitted sporotrichosis #outbreak in Northeast Brazil. Over 1,100 cases identified in Recife's metro region (2016-2021), with zoonotic transmission linked to Rio de Janeiro strains.
